F32.89
ICD-10-CMThis code represents depressive episodes that do not meet the full diagnostic criteria for major depressive disorder, persistent depressive disorder (dysthymia), or other more specific depressive disorders. It encompasses presentations with significant depressive symptoms causing clinical distress or functional impairment, but which are atypical or subthreshold for other defined categories.
Use this code when documentation clearly indicates a depressive episode with specified features that don't fit into other defined F32 categories. This may include presentations like recurrent brief depressive episodes, depressive episodes with insufficient symptoms for a major depressive episode, or other specified depressive conditions. Documentation should detail the specific depressive symptoms and why they don't meet criteria for more specific codes.
